Dagger
Search

drizzlekit

No long description provided.

Installation

dagger install github.com/fluent-ci-templates/drizzlekit-pipeline@08c2b974f0b6db2e4dcedabdc90489392d816105

Entrypoint

Return Type
Drizzlekit
Example
func (m *myModule) example() *Drizzlekit  {
	return dag.
			Drizzlekit()
}
@function
def example() -> dag.Drizzlekit:
	return (
		dag.drizzlekit()
	)
@func()
example(): Drizzlekit {
	return dag
		.drizzlekit()
}

Types

Drizzlekit

push()

Apply schema changes

Return Type
String !
Arguments
NameTypeDefault ValueDescription
srcDirectory -No description provided
databaseUrlSecret !-No description provided
tursoAuthTokenSecret -No description provided
Example
dagger -m github.com/fluent-ci-templates/drizzlekit-pipeline@08c2b974f0b6db2e4dcedabdc90489392d816105 call \
 push --database-url env:MYSECRET
func (m *myModule) example(ctx context.Context, databaseUrl *Secret) string  {
	return dag.
			Drizzlekit().
			Push(ctxdatabaseUrl)
}
@function
async def example(database_url: dagger.Secret) -> str:
	return await (
		dag.drizzlekit()
		.push(database_url)
	)
@func()
async example(databaseUrl: Secret): Promise<string> {
	return dag
		.drizzlekit()
		.push(databaseUrl)
}